Output fddb964b8073e2ddca4bfbe8a12233ee536f98a17d9ec4d157e6c2ca219982d4:5

value
2120350
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99c4126b4c177686ad9dc7bc84861ee9c78a23de OP_EQUAL
address
3Fi4CDESPF4nz5wa1S5W4kiEEUNWWPyKit
transaction
fddb964b8073e2ddca4bfbe8a12233ee536f98a17d9ec4d157e6c2ca219982d4
confirmations
285490
spent
true